Output 51fbbeceb91ddabf24e16b573b834525d3df31ee616579cc6b12616d2483eeec:1

value
3312839
script pubkey
OP_0 OP_PUSHBYTES_20 ed1c8ee34f168d7c035af3c91d1c36d0123a2f7d
address
bc1qa5wgac60z6xhcq6670y368pk6qfr5tmapqafeh
transaction
51fbbeceb91ddabf24e16b573b834525d3df31ee616579cc6b12616d2483eeec